StaggeredGrid class
A grid which lays out children in a staggered arrangement. Each child can have a different size. Wrap your children with a StaggeredGridTile to specify their size if it's different from a 1x1 tile.

Constructors
-
StaggeredGrid.count({Key? key, required int crossAxisCount, double mainAxisSpacing = 0, double crossAxisSpacing = 0, AxisDirection? axisDirection, List<
Widget> children = const <Widget>[]}) -
Creates a StaggeredGrid using a custom
StaggeredGridDelegateWithFixedCrossAxisCount
as delegate. -
StaggeredGrid.custom({Key? key, required StaggeredGridDelegate delegate, double mainAxisSpacing = 0, double crossAxisSpacing = 0, AxisDirection? axisDirection, List<
Widget> children = const <Widget>[]}) - Creates a StaggeredGrid with a custom delegate.
-
StaggeredGrid.extent({Key? key, required double maxCrossAxisExtent, double mainAxisSpacing = 0, double crossAxisSpacing = 0, AxisDirection? axisDirection, List<
Widget> children = const <Widget>[]}) -
Creates a StaggeredGrid using a custom
StaggeredGridDelegateWithMaxCrossAxisExtent
as delegate.
